Niger: Population, male

In , Niger's Population, male was 13.73 million.

That's up 3.3% from 2023, the highest value on record.

The global average for this indicator in 2024 was 18,811,251.19 . Niger ranks #54 globally out of 217 reporting countries. Within Sub-Saharan Africa, it ranks #15 of 48.

Source: World Bank Open Data (SP.POP.TOTL.MA.IN) • Data as of 2024

About Population, male

Male population is based on the de facto definition of population, which counts all male residents regardless of legal status or citizenship.
